Resort Living in the Heart of Scottsdale

Gainey Ranch occupies a singular position in the Scottsdale luxury real estate market — a place where resort-style golf living meets the convenience and energy of central Scottsdale. Spanning 560 acres in the heart of the city, Gainey Ranch is a master-planned community built around 27 holes of championship golf, resort-quality amenities, and a diverse collection of luxury properties ranging from lock-and-leave condos to sprawling golf course estates.

The community's three 9-hole golf courses — the Arroyo, Dunes, and Lakes — can be combined in any pairing to create three distinct 18-hole rounds, offering golfers an unmatched variety of playing experiences within a single community. The courses wind through the community's natural terrain, incorporating desert washes, water features, and the signature Scottsdale mountain backdrop that makes every round a visual experience as much as a sporting one.

What truly distinguishes Gainey Ranch from other Scottsdale luxury communities is its central location advantage. While communities like Silverleaf and Desert Highlands offer extraordinary privacy and exclusivity in North Scottsdale, Gainey Ranch delivers resort-quality living within minutes of Kierland Commons, Scottsdale Quarter, Fashion Square, and the city's most celebrated restaurants and cultural venues. For buyers who want the resort experience without sacrificing urban convenience, Gainey Ranch is often the definitive answer.

The community's wide price range — from approximately $800,000 for luxury condos to $5 million or more for premier golf course estates — also makes Gainey Ranch one of the most accessible luxury communities in Scottsdale, attracting a diverse mix of active retirees, executives, second-home buyers, and golf enthusiasts who share a common appreciation for resort-quality living in a prime location.

27 Holes of Golf at Gainey Ranch

Three distinct 9-hole courses offering three different 18-hole combinations — the most versatile private golf experience in central Scottsdale.

🏜️

Arroyo Course

Winds through natural desert washes and arroyos, featuring dramatic elevation changes and forced carries over native desert terrain. The most challenging of the three courses, rewarding strategic ball placement and course management.

Dunes Course

Rolling terrain with bunker-framed fairways reminiscent of classic links-style golf. Features wide landing areas that reward aggressive play while penalizing errant shots with well-positioned sand bunkers.

🌊

Lakes Course

Incorporates Gainey Ranch's signature water features with multiple holes playing alongside and over the community's lakes. Visually stunning with the most resort-like atmosphere of the three courses.

Gainey Ranch vs Other Luxury Communities

Gainey Ranch vs Silverleaf

Location: Gainey Ranch sits in central Scottsdale, offering dramatically better proximity to dining, shopping, and urban amenities. Silverleaf is in North Scottsdale, offering more seclusion and privacy.

Price: Gainey Ranch is significantly more accessible, with entry points around $800K versus Silverleaf's $3M+ minimum. Silverleaf commands a substantial premium for its ultra-exclusive status.

Lifestyle: Gainey Ranch offers resort convenience and urban accessibility. Silverleaf offers maximum exclusivity and estate-scale living. Choose based on whether you prioritize convenience or seclusion.

Gainey Ranch vs DC Ranch

Location: Gainey Ranch's central Scottsdale location provides better access to the city's core amenities. DC Ranch's North Scottsdale location offers a more expansive desert setting with newer construction.

Age: Gainey Ranch homes are generally older (1980s–1990s) and may require renovation. DC Ranch offers more contemporary construction and newer finishes.

Golf: Gainey Ranch's 27-hole format is unique and offers more variety than DC Ranch's golf options. DC Ranch offers a broader range of community amenities across its multiple villages.

What are HOA fees in Gainey Ranch?

HOA fees in Gainey Ranch vary by property type and sub-community within the larger Gainey Ranch master community. Condos and townhomes typically have higher HOA fees (often $500–$1,200 per month) that cover exterior maintenance, landscaping, building insurance, and access to community amenities. Single-family homes generally have lower HOA fees ($300–$700 per month) covering common area maintenance and security. Golf club membership dues are separate from HOA fees. Buyers should request current HOA financial documents, reserve fund statements, and fee schedules for any specific property they are considering. Can I rent my Gainey Ranch property?

Rental policies in Gainey Ranch vary by sub-community and property type, and buyers should carefully review the CC&Rs and HOA rules for any specific property they are considering. Many Gainey Ranch properties permit long-term rentals (typically 30 days or more), making them attractive investment properties in a market with strong demand for luxury executive rentals. Short-term vacation rentals (fewer than 30 days) may be subject to restrictions in some sub-communities. The community's central Scottsdale location, resort amenities, and proximity to major employers and spring training facilities creates strong rental demand year-round. How old are Gainey Ranch homes?

Most Gainey Ranch homes were built between the mid-1980s and the late 1990s, making the community's housing stock approximately 25–40 years old. As with any established community, the condition and renovation status of individual homes varies significantly. Some properties remain in largely original condition and offer compelling renovation opportunities, while others have been comprehensively updated with contemporary finishes, modern kitchens and baths, updated mechanical systems, and resort-style outdoor living spaces. Buyers should factor renovation history and current condition into their evaluation of any Gainey Ranch property. A thorough home inspection by an inspector experienced with luxury properties of this era is strongly recommended.
